The ELEKTROPLAST OCB/B25/3P is a professional-grade 3-pole miniature circuit breaker engineered to provide robust protection for electrical circuits. With a rated current of 25A and a B-curve tripping characteristic, this device is specifically designed to safeguard wiring and connected equipment against overloads and short circuits. It features a 6kA breaking capacity, making it a reliable component for modern electrical distribution systems in both residential and commercial environments.
This circuit breaker offers exceptional reliability and safety for electrical installations. Its B-curve characteristic ensures a quick response to short-circuit currents, effectively preventing damage to sensitive electrical components. The 3-pole design allows for simultaneous disconnection of all three phases, providing comprehensive protection for three-phase circuits. Built with high-quality materials, the device ensures long-term durability and consistent performance under standard operating conditions.
This device is not intended for use in environments with extreme moisture, high levels of dust, or corrosive atmospheres unless housed in an appropriate IP-rated enclosure. It is also not suitable for applications requiring a C or D tripping curve, such as circuits with high inrush currents from large inductive loads or motors.
The circuit breaker should be installed by a qualified electrician onto a standard 35mm DIN rail within a distribution board. Ensure that the supply cables are securely fastened to the input terminals and the load cables to the output terminals, following the torque specifications provided by the manufacturer. Once installed, the device is operated via the front-facing toggle switch, which indicates the status of the circuit.
Regularly inspect the circuit breaker for any signs of physical damage or discoloration. It is recommended to perform a functional test of the toggle mechanism periodically to ensure smooth operation. Always disconnect the power supply before performing any maintenance or modifications to the electrical system.
